The Immune System’s Misguided Attack: A Neurological Assault
At its core, Guillain-Barré Syndrome is an autoimmune disease. This means the body’s defense system, designed to protect against foreign invaders like bacteria and viruses, turns against itself. In the case of GBS, the immune system targets the myelin sheath, a protective fatty covering that insulates nerve fibers. This myelin sheath is crucial for the rapid and efficient transmission of electrical signals from the brain and spinal cord to the rest of the body, and vice-versa.
When the immune system mistakenly identifies components of the myelin sheath, or sometimes even the nerve fibers themselves, as foreign, it launches an inflammatory response. Antibodies, the soldiers of the immune system, are produced to attack these perceived threats. However, in GBS, these antibodies latch onto the myelin, leading to its damage or destruction. This disruption hinders or completely blocks the nerve signals, resulting in the characteristic symptoms of GBS.
The speed and severity of this autoimmune assault can vary greatly from person to person. In some cases, the nerve damage can be profound, leading to significant weakness and paralysis. In others, the symptoms may be milder and resolve more quickly. The key takeaway is that the cause is not an external pathogen directly attacking the nerves, but rather an internal malfunction of the immune system’s recognition processes.
The Role of Infections: The Most Common Precipitating Factor
While GBS is an autoimmune condition, it is often triggered by an infection. This doesn’t mean the infection itself is directly attacking the nerves; rather, the infection initiates a cascade of events within the immune system that ultimately leads to the autoimmune response. The body’s robust response to fight off the pathogen inadvertently primes the immune system to then target its own nervous system.
Bacterial Infections: A Frequent Culprit
Campylobacter jejuni is by far the most commonly identified bacterial trigger for GBS. This bacterium is a frequent cause of food poisoning, often found in undercooked poultry. When C. jejuni infects the gastrointestinal tract, the immune system mounts a strong defense. However, some strains of this bacterium possess a molecular structure that closely resembles certain components of the myelin sheath, particularly a ganglioside called GM1. This molecular mimicry is thought to be a key mechanism. The antibodies generated to fight C. jejuni then cross-react with the GM1 gangliosides on the nerves, leading to nerve damage.
Other bacterial infections have also been linked to GBS, though less frequently. These include:
- Mycoplasma pneumoniae: This bacterium can cause respiratory infections like pneumonia. The immune response to Mycoplasma can sometimes trigger GBS, with the antibodies cross-reacting with gangliosides found on nerve cells.
- Haemophilus influenzae: While less common now due to vaccination, this bacterium can cause various infections and has been implicated in GBS cases.
- Salmonella and Shigella: These bacteria, also common causes of foodborne illnesses, have been associated with GBS in some instances.
Viral Infections: Another Significant Trigger
Viral infections are another major precipitating factor for Guillain-Barré Syndrome. The immune system’s response to a virus can also lead to the cross-reactivity that damages nerve cells.
- Influenza Virus: The flu is a well-documented trigger for GBS. The body’s immune response to the influenza virus can lead to the production of antibodies that, in some individuals, mistakenly target myelin or nerve fibers.
- Cytomegalovirus (CMV): This common virus, often asymptomatic in healthy individuals, can cause a significant immune response in others, making it a notable trigger for GBS.
- Epstein-Barr Virus (EBV): The virus responsible for mononucleosis (“mono”) is another common viral trigger for GBS.
- Zika Virus: The 2015-2016 Zika virus outbreak in the Americas highlighted a strong association between Zika infection and an increased incidence of GBS, particularly a subtype known as Miller Fisher syndrome. The exact mechanism by which Zika triggers GBS is still under investigation but is believed to involve immune cross-reactivity.
- Other Viruses: Various other viruses, including enteroviruses, HIV, and even certain types of herpes viruses, have also been identified as potential triggers for GBS.
The Role of Vaccination: A Rare but Important Consideration
The relationship between vaccinations and Guillain-Barré Syndrome is a complex and often misunderstood topic. While it’s crucial to acknowledge that vaccines are overwhelmingly safe and beneficial, there have been documented, albeit very rare, instances where GBS has occurred following certain vaccinations.
The most prominent association has been with the influenza vaccine, particularly some older formulations. However, extensive research has consistently shown that the risk of developing GBS after a flu shot is exceedingly low – far lower than the risk of developing GBS after a natural influenza infection itself. The benefit of influenza vaccination in preventing severe illness and complications from the flu far outweighs this minimal risk.
Other vaccines have also been investigated for potential links to GBS. The oral polio vaccine (now largely replaced by the inactivated polio vaccine) was one of the first vaccines to be associated with GBS. More recently, some concerns were raised about certain COVID-19 vaccines, particularly the adenovirus vector vaccines. While a slightly increased risk was identified in specific populations, it remained very rare, and the protective benefits of these vaccines against severe COVID-19 are substantial.
It’s important to emphasize that for the vast majority of people, vaccines do not cause GBS. The immune response to a vaccine is designed to protect the body, and in extremely rare circumstances, this response can be misdirected. This is a subject of ongoing scientific surveillance and research to ensure vaccine safety.

Beyond Infections: Other Potential Triggers and Contributing Factors
While infections are the leading identifiable triggers for GBS, other events and factors can also play a role in initiating the autoimmune cascade.
Surgical Procedures: A Physical Stressor
A significant surgical procedure can sometimes precede the onset of GBS. The body’s response to the stress of surgery, the associated inflammation, and potentially the introduction of foreign materials (like implants or grafts) might, in some rare instances, trigger an aberrant immune response that leads to GBS. The precise mechanisms are not fully understood but likely involve the body’s heightened immune activity during the recovery period.
Other Medical Conditions: A Complex Web of Immunity
In some cases, GBS can occur in individuals with certain pre-existing medical conditions. These can include:
- Autoimmune Diseases: Individuals with other autoimmune conditions, such as lupus or rheumatoid arthritis, might have a dysregulated immune system that makes them more susceptible to developing other autoimmune disorders, including GBS.
- Lymphoma and Other Cancers: Certain types of cancer, particularly lymphomas, have been linked to GBS. This could be due to the cancer itself affecting the immune system or the body’s immune response to the cancer.
